The OLED Materials Market is advancing rapidly as demand for organic light-emitting diode (OLED) displays and lighting continues to surge. With the proliferation of high-definition, flexible, and foldable consumer devices, material innovations are becoming more critical than ever. OLED materials form the foundation of this technology, encompassing emissive dyes, charge-transport compounds, encapsulants, and electrodes — all designed to balance efficiency, longevity, and color purity. These ingredients play a decisive role in meeting the ever-increasing expectations for performance, thinness, and power consumption in modern electronics.

A key driver of growth is the rising appetite among oled producers for next-generation organic compounds. In particular, there is a strong focus on long-lived blue emitters, whose stability has historically limited device lifetimes. Innovations like thermally activated delayed fluorescence (TADF) materials are gaining traction because they can deliver high efficiency without the heavy reliance on rare metals. On top of this, developments in host-dopant systems and hybrid small-molecule/polymers are helping to push the envelope in brightness and lifetimes while remaining compatible with large-area production methods.

At the same time, encapsulation and charge-transport layers are getting a lot of attention. Moisture and oxygen pose big threats to OLED performance, so robust encapsulation materials are essential to protect delicate organic layers. Likewise, advances in hole transport and electron transport compounds are improving charge balance and reducing energy loss, which ultimately enhances display brightness and efficiency. These technical improvements are especially important as higher-resolution and larger-screen OLEDs become mainstream in TVs, monitors, and automotive interiors.

Sustainability and manufacturing scalability are also shaping the market’s direction. Material suppliers are working on compounds that can be processed in more eco-friendly ways and with fewer toxic precursors. Meanwhile, ink-jet printable OLED materials are emerging, making production more flexible and potentially reducing waste.
